Abstract

There is provided a diesel and a petrol template/gauge/checker to confirm that the correct dispensing nozzle has been selected or that the incorrect dispensing nozzle has been selected. There is also a label advising what fuel the vehicle runs on and to use the fuel checker. The template/gauge/checker may have an outside horizontal measurement of a diesel filling nozzle spout, which is fitted to the inside of a vehicles filler flap or in the vicinity of the fuel filling aperture, cap or fuel filler protective flap. A visual or audible warning may be provided. Switches 1-5 may be provided, when a nozzle is placed near the switches different lights may indicate that the correct or incorrect fuel has been selected.

Technical Field of the Invention
The invention relates to a visual and physical checking/warning system, and particularly, but not exclusively, to a visual and physical checking/warning system for a vehicle fuel dispensing system.
Background to the Invention
Recent developments in the field of diesel-powered engines have led to a marked increase in the number of diesel cars available on the market. This in turn has led to diesel fuel being made available on the main forecourts of vehicle filling stations, usually on the same pump islands as unleaded and lead replacement petrol. The majority of filling stations use standard colour codes and prominent labeling to assist motorists in selecting the correct fuel. However, despite these precautions, in the UK alone an estimated 120,000 drivers each year put the wrong fuel in a car's fuel tank (The AA Motoring Trust). Large amounts of incorrect fuel can cause severe engine damage, and even small amounts of incorrect fuel can cause severe damage to an engine's fuel and catalyst systems. The cost of repairing the damage caused by misfuelling can be many thousands of pounds. Various devices have been created to tackle this problem. The majority of designs aim to prevent petrol vehicles being refuelled with diesel, often by making use of the difference in size between the standard unleaded petrol nozzle and the somewhat larger diesel filler pipe. Typical devices include attachments for diesel filler pipes, as disclosed in EP 1 284 212, and also cooperating attachments for diesel filler pipes and associated diesel fuel nozzles, as disclosed in GB 2 287 700. However these devices involve significant modification of existing filler pipes and provide no protection for the less common, but still problematic situation in which a petrol vehicle is refuelled with diesel fuel. One device that is also capable of preventing a petrol vehicle from being refuelled with diesel fuel is described in GB 2413122. This document describes a vehicle fuel dispenser nozzle for preventing incorrect fuelling having a fluid dispenser lock which is moveable under the action of an appropriate magnet key between a locked position in which fluid can be dispensed and an unlocked position in which fuel can be dispensed.
However, incorporating this fluid dispenser lock into a fluid dispenser nozzle requires significant modification to the handle of the nozzle.
Summary of the Invention
The first aspect of the present invention is that there is a plastic (or similar material) diesel template/gauge/checker corresponding to the outside horizontal measurement of a diesel filling nozzle spout, approximately 25.5mm, which is fitted to the inside of a vehicles filler flap or in the vicinity of the fuel filling aperture, cap or fuel filler protective flap. By placing the diesel filling nozzle spout inside the diesel template/gauge a motorist confirms that he/she has chosen the fuel nozzle corresponding to the diesel template/gauge which is the correct template/gauge/checker for the vehicle on which it has been attached, thus confirming that the fuel supply is correct for that vehicle.
The second aspect of the present invention is visual confirmation that the correct diesel filling nozzle has been selected is by way of the illumination of a green light(s) alone or a green light(s) silhouetting an ok, tick, go or similar wording or sign.
The third aspect of the present invention is audible confirmation that the correct diesel filling nozzle has been selected is by way of an audible noise or voice recording.
The fourth aspect of the present invention is a visual warning that an incorrect filling nozzle, petrol or otherwise, has been selected is by way of the illumination of a red light(s) alone or a red light(s) silhouetting a stop, cross, wrong fuel or similar wording or sign.
The fifth aspect of the present invention is an audible warning that an incorrect filling nozzle, petrol or otherwise, has been selected is by way of an audible noise or voice recording.
The sixth aspect of the present invention is that upon the detection of an incorrect filling nozzle by use of the fuel checker described in the first aspect a flap, sign or otherwise either sprung loaded, electronic or otherwise, is released from the fuel checker warning and preventing the occurrence of misfuelling.
The seventh aspect of the present invention is that there is a plastic (or similar material) petrol template/gauge/checker corresponding to the outside horizontal measurement of a petrol filling nozzle spout, approximately 21.5mm, which is fitted to the inside of a vehicles filler flap or in the vicinity of the fuel filling aperture, cap or fuel filler protective flap. By placing the petrol filling nozzle spout inside the petrol template/gauge a motorist confirms that he/she has chosen the fuel nozzle corresponding to the petrol template/gauge which is the correct template/gauge/checker for the vehicle on which it has been attached, thus confirming that the fuel supply is correct for that vehicle.

Description of the Drawings
For a better understanding of the present invention, and to show more clearly how it may be put into effect, reference will now be made, by way of example, to the accompanying drawings: Referring to Figure 1, a petrol dispensing nozzle is placed against switch I of a petrol misfuelling device which if it causes 4 and 5 to glow green indicates that the correct fuel has been selected.
if a diesel dispensing nozzle is placed against switches 2 and 3 of a petrol misfuelling device which if it causes 4 and 5 to glow red indicates that the incorrect fuel has been selected.
If a diesel dispensing nozzle is placed against switches 2 and 3 of a diesel misfuellmg device which if it causes 4 and 5 to glow green indicates that the correct fuel has been selected.
if a petrol dispensing nozzle is placed against switch I of a diesel misfuelling device which if it causes 4 and 5 to glow red indicates that the incorrect fuel has been selected.
